Overview of Enmo
Quick Facts
| Property | Description |
|---|---|
| Active Ingredient | Bromelain (a complex of thiol endopeptidases) |
| Common Forms | Oral tablet, capsule |
| Pharmacological Class | Proteolytic Enzyme Preparation |
| General Purpose | Systemic support for inflammation and swelling (edema) |
| Origin | Natural substance (Pineapple stem and fruit) |
Enmo is a medicinal preparation that contains the active ingredient Bromelain, a compound classified pharmacologically as a proteolytic enzyme preparation and generally used as a systemic anti-inflammatory agent. It is defined by its ability to modulate the body's natural response to inflammation, primarily by influencing the proteins and biological processes involved in swelling.
What Type of Medicine is Enmo and What is its Classification?
Enmo belongs to the enzyme class of medicines, utilizing the proteolytic activity of Bromelain—meaning it selectively breaks down proteins—to achieve an antiedematous effect. This effect, which is the reduction of tissue swelling, is a key property of the enzyme. This natural substance works by supporting the clearance of accumulated plasma proteins and cellular debris from inflamed tissues, which is particularly relevant in recovery from physical trauma or minor surgical procedures.
Bromelain is recognized for its clinical use in promoting the resolution of soft tissue swelling. Bromelain preparations have been used traditionally to aid the resolution of swelling and inflammation after trauma or surgery. This role involves easing the physical discomfort associated with localized swelling.
Composition and Origin: Is Enmo Natural?
Enmo is considered a natural substance because its active ingredient, Bromelain, is a phytomedical compound extracted from the stem and fruit of the pineapple plant (Ananas comosus). The enzyme mixture is primarily composed of thiol endopeptidases. The stem of the pineapple plant serves as the most common commercial source for extraction, ensuring a concentrated supply of the active enzymes.
As an enzyme complex, Bromelain also exhibits mild fibrinolytic activity, which means it can help influence the breakdown of fibrin, a protein involved in both blood clotting and the structure of scar tissue. This property contributes to its overall supportive action in regulating microcirculation and tissue health during inflammatory responses.
